Patent · US Active

Using intermediate representations to verify computer-executable code generated from a model

US8869103B2 · kind B2 · utility

11Cited by
13References
20Claims
0Family size

Assignee

Inventors

Key dates

Filing dateSep 30, 2011
Grant dateOct 21, 2014
Priority date
Expiry dateSep 30, 2031

Classification

  • Technology area (CPC G)Physics
  • CPC primaryG06F8/35
  • WIPO fieldComputer technology
  • WIPO sectorElectrical engineering

Abstract

In an embodiment, a model is sliced into a plurality of slices. A slice in the plurality of slices is selected. A portion of code, that corresponds to the selected slice, is identified from code generated from the model. The identified code is verified to be equivalent to the selected slice. Equivalence may include equivalent functionality, equivalent data types, equivalent performance, and/or other forms of equivalence between the selected slice and the identified generated code.

Source: USPTO / EPO open patent data. Objective bibliographic and citation counts.